Experience the thrills and chills of a Civil War-era skirmish aboard a train on a Northern Central Railway Steam Into History trip.
Five Great Southern Train Raid excursions will depart the station in New Freedom, York County, on Aug. 24-25 for a living history ride featuring Union and Confederate soldiers battling for control of the train and the gold it carries.
Following the hour-long tour, participants can visit a living history garrison to see how Union soldiers protected the tiny town of Railroad.
Riders are warned that the train ride includes guns and loud noises.
